Just two days before Christmas, I spent time with the Brown family at their home, capturing portraits for the Washington Post story: 'Dad was a football star—until Dad was ‘a monster’.

Corwin Brown, once a respected NFL player and coach, faced a tragic downfall as years of head trauma took their toll. In 2011, he experienced a violent breakdown—later linked to CTE, the brain disease associated with football.

His daughter, Jaeden, just a child at the time, never abandoned him. Now a young woman, she’s sharing their family’s story to raise awareness.
